Arbitration is usually needed before a test can occur. Texas does not make use of words "protection." Rather, it uses "conservatorship" to explain the legal rights of parents. The court typically appoints both moms and dads as joint handling conservators. This means both share choices about education and learning, treatment and other concerns. Still, one moms and dad might have the prerogative to decide the kid's key home. This is the moms and dad with whom the child will live most of the time.
